While electronic printing is highly advantageous, other approaches are still in operation. Among them is offset printing. Countered printing (or offset presses) is a typical printing approach. It uses publishing plates, rubber blankets, and ink. Aluminium plates move an image onto a rubber blanket, which subsequently rolls over a sheet of paper, leaving a print.

This printing procedure is mainly used for smaller jobs with a fast turnaround time. Balanced out printing is the procedure where the photo is moved from a steel printing plate to a rubber blanket, and afterwards to the paper to develop a premium, clear picture. Countered printing is made use of for bigger tasks that require exact colour representation.
Price quotes can differ based on a job's demands, a valuable guide to choosing which printing process your job needs is to calculate run length. If your task calls for much less than 1,000 copies, it might be best to print using digital presses. If the task calls for even more than 1,000 duplicates published, it may be a lot more cost-effective to make use of countered printing.
Digital printing has a reduced set up price and a high run-cost, meaning it is the ideal printing technique for shorter runs. The reason that electronic printing has a reduced set up expense is since plates do not need to be made and samples do not have actually to be printed. However, the toner that electronic presses make use of is costly, which is the factor why it has a greater run-cost.
Balanced out presses are produced projects with futures considering that they have a high set up expense and a low run-cost. The reason that balance out printing has a high set up price is because journalism calls for huge metal plates to be made in order to transfer the photo. It has an intensive cleaning and upkeep process that requires to be done in between different jobs.
